🚇 🗺️ Getting There
Kielder Observatory is located in a remote area of Northumberland. The best way to reach it is by car. Follow the detailed arrival instructions provided by the observatory, as the site is off the beaten track. Public transport options are very limited.
Yes, there is parking available at the observatory. Given its remote location, driving is the most practical option for most visitors. Ensure you follow the specific directions to avoid getting lost in Kielder Forest.
The observatory recommends following their specific directions, which are usually sent upon booking. These are designed to guide you through Kielder Forest to the remote site. Relying solely on GPS might lead you astray.
Visiting without a car is challenging due to the observatory's remote location. While some may arrange private transport, it's not a common option. The observatory is deep within Kielder Forest, making it difficult to access via public transport.
The observatory is a modern building and generally accessible. However, due to its remote forest location, the surrounding terrain might present challenges. It's advisable to contact the observatory directly to discuss specific accessibility needs.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
Booking Kielder Observatory tickets is essential as sessions have limited capacity. Visit the official Kielder Observatory website to view event schedules and purchase tickets in advance. Popular events sell out quickly.
Kielder Observatory operates specific event sessions rather than fixed daily opening hours. Check their website for the schedule of stargazing events, talks, and workshops. Sessions are typically in the evening.
Yes, Kielder Observatory often offers gift vouchers, making it a unique present for astronomy enthusiasts. These can be purchased through their website and used for booking future events.
Ticket prices vary depending on the event. The Kielder Observatory website will list the cost for each session. Booking in advance is highly recommended due to limited availability.
You can typically purchase general gift vouchers that can then be redeemed for any available event. Check the Kielder Observatory's official site for the most up-to-date information on voucher purchases and redemption.
🎫 🔭 Onsite Experience
At Kielder Observatory, you can experience incredible stargazing through powerful telescopes, attend informative presentations about the universe, and marvel at the dark skies of Kielder Forest.
The Kielder night sky is renowned for its exceptional darkness, being the largest unpolluted dark sky area in the UK. This allows for stunning views of stars, planets, and celestial phenomena.
Yes, Kielder Observatory is equipped with powerful telescopes that visitors can use to observe celestial objects. Seeing stars and planets through these instruments is a highlight for many visitors.
Kielder Observatory hosts a variety of events, including stargazing sessions, astronomy talks, workshops, and 'star camps'. These events are designed to educate and inspire visitors about the cosmos.
Absolutely! Kielder Observatory is perfect for beginners. The staff are incredibly knowledgeable and passionate, making complex astronomical concepts accessible and engaging for everyone.

Planning Your Visit: Booking and What to Expect
Upon arrival, visitors are often greeted with a presentation that sets the stage for the night's celestial journey. The staff are consistently praised for their knowledge, enthusiasm, and friendly demeanor, making the experience engaging for all ages. Even if the weather is not cooperating, the informative talks and the impressive architecture of the observatory, including its manually rotating roof sections, provide a worthwhile experience.
Remember that Kielder Observatory is in a remote location. Following their detailed arrival instructions is crucial to ensure you reach the site without difficulty. While the experience is weather-dependent for optimal viewing, the passion of the team and the unique environment of the dark sky park ensure a memorable visit.
